// Watchdog for the Ferndrop kiosk shell. Restarts the UI process if the
// heartbeat stalls. Don't get clever here: kiosks run unattended in the
// Brasswell lobby units, so a missed restart means a dead screen until
// someone drives out. Heartbeats come over a local socket; the watchdog
// escalates from soft restart to full reboot after repeated failures.
// Timing matters more than elegance. The constants below set the intervals.

tuning table, kawep-tawif:
CAPS = {
    "olidor": 80,
    "belion": 7,
    "quenys": 225,
    "druox": 839,
    "fraath": 482,
}

## Data Stores — ORM Refactor Status

The Quillbank legacy ORM layer (internally "Hatchet") is being replaced module by module with the new repository pattern. Orders and inventory are migrated; billing still routes through Hatchet's session cache, which is why we see stale reads after bulk updates. Do not add new models to Hatchet. Migrated modules read from the consolidated `corestore` database. For the sync demo this week, connect directly using the string below.

replica DSN, bagaf-bagep: mssql://praion_svc:7RJjXrE@db-3c46.halixcorp.internal:5432/zorix

Heads up: if the Lintrock baseline file in the Quarrow repo drifts from main, CI fails with a "stale baseline" error even when the code is fine. Quick fix is to regenerate the baseline on a clean checkout and re-push. If a customer build is blocked, confirm the failing run matches the token below before escalating.

build token for yadug-yagag: htk21_c863c33eb8b82c0c9c152

14:22 — Slimming pass for the Ondry worker image removed the locale bundles, which the retry daemon loaded lazily at runtime; this wasn't caught because the smoke test ran with locales pre-warmed. Reviewer note: the fix reinstates an explicit dependency manifest check before layer pruning. The failing image can be reproduced from the build token recorded below.

session token of kahif-yahig = htk6_2bc03d